Formerly a colonel in the Royal Afghan Army, he joined the National Islamic Front of Afghanistan, a mujahideen party led by Pir Sayyed Ahmed Gailani, after the Soviet invasion of Afghanistan in 1979. As a mujahideen commander, he was based in Peshawar, and operated in Paktia and Kunar provinces, taking part in the 1986 Zhawar fighting. As of 1998, Safi was living in London, England, but departed to Afghanistan along with Nabi Misdak to convince Mullah Omar to hand over Osama bin Laden to foreign authorities. As of 2004, Safi had resigned his military commission and announced his intentions to run in the 2004 Afghan presidential election [ [http://www.rferl.org/newsline/2003/11/6-SWA/swa-131103.asp Radio Free Europe/ Radio Liberty ] ]
